Tyro, North Carolina Climate Data

Tyro, North Carolina has a Humid Subtropical Climate climate (Köppen classification: Cfa). Average annual temperatures range from 47.7 °F (low) to 70.3 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 44.3 Inches. Tyro is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 7b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Apr. 1 - Apr. 10 through the first frost around Oct. 21 - Oct. 31.
